Hello,
Rented a 1 bedroom at Copper Creek for my daughter, son-in-law and my 1 yr old grandson. He will need a crib. When should we request this? and do you know is it a regular small crib or a pack n play? Is it guaranteed to be available? How about a high chair---are these in the closet in the room or do they also need to be requested/rented?
Would anyone have any photos of crib/pack n play/ high chairs that DVC rents? Or does anyone know of an outside company that would deliver such items?

thank you,
 
We bring our own travel crib so not sure what the pack n plays are like. For the high chair we didn't have one in any of our 1BRs, but they showed up relatively quickly with one when we called to ask for one.
 
We call for a crib and high chair after we get to our room and they are typically brought over pretty quickly. Just did this at BCV, BLT, and RIV last month. The crib is a full size white metal one on wheels and comes with a crib sheet (sometimes they provide a spare). I think they’re not necessarily guaranteed vs a pack n play, but we’ve been able to get a crib when we’ve asked for one. The high chair is like the kind you see in the restaurants.
 
Pack and plays are the standard and those you can get without a problem and same with high chair. They were removed during Covid but easily available.
 


We always call for them once we have checked into our room. Our son refused to sleep in a pack and play, but always slept well in the crib. So when I called I would specify the white crib and luckily we were always accommodated! Housekeeping was usually very quick to drop it off. Same with the high chair! I bring a small pack of Clorox wipes to give them a good wipe down just in case.
